The Emperors New Groove

This is one of my all time favorites. The Emperors New Groove is about a spoiled emperor named Kusco and a lowly llama farmer named Pacha. It all starts when the evil Yzma attempts to turn Kusco into a fly. She wanted to turn him into a fly then smash him with a hammer (obviously). The problem is the potion that she wanted to use turned him into a llama! He is sent off into the wilderness and we see the humorous reaction of a spoiled ruler now at the bottom of the food chain.
Pacha ends up helping out Kusco in spite of Kusco's constant emotional and vocal attacks at him. Once Yzma ends up finding out that Kusco is still alive, she and her loyal servant, Kronk, set out to find and kill the emperor. At the end of the story, everything is as it should be, Kusco finally learns to be a selfless person and ruler, Pacha is finally rewarded for his help, and the evil Yzma is destroyed!
This is a brilliant and lighthearted coming of age movie that never gets old.
I give it a 4 out of 5 llamas.
